在科技飞速发展的今天,人工智能(AI)已经渗透到我们生活的方方面面。而在这个领域,虚拟猫咪的喵喵叫声技术尤为引人关注。那么,如何让虚拟猫咪学会发出真实的喵喵叫呢?本文将带您一探究竟。
1. 数据收集与处理
要让虚拟猫咪学会喵喵叫,首先需要收集大量的真实猫咪叫声数据。这些数据可以通过以下几种方式获取:
- 录音设备:使用高质量的录音设备录制猫咪在不同情境下的叫声。
- 网络资源:从网络平台上下载公开的猫咪叫声样本。
- 专业团队:雇佣专业的录音团队,在专业的录音棚内录制猫咪叫声。
收集到数据后,需要进行预处理,包括降噪、去杂音、分割音频片段等。这一步骤是为了确保后续处理过程中,数据的质量和准确性。
2. 特征提取与选择
在处理完数据后,需要对音频信号进行特征提取。常用的特征包括:
- 频谱特征:如频率、幅度、能量等。
- 时域特征:如短时能量、短时频率等。
- 声学特征:如音调、音色、音长等。
根据虚拟猫咪喵喵叫的需求,选择合适的特征进行建模。例如,如果要模拟猫咪高兴时的叫声,可以选择与音调、音色相关的特征。
3. 模型训练与优化
在特征提取后,可以使用深度学习技术对模型进行训练。常用的模型包括:
- 循环神经网络(RNN):适用于处理序列数据,如音频信号。
- 卷积神经网络(CNN):适用于提取音频信号的局部特征。
- 长短期记忆网络(LSTM):结合了RNN和CNN的优点,适用于处理长序列数据。
在模型训练过程中,需要不断调整参数,优化模型性能。常用的优化方法包括:
- 梯度下降法:通过迭代更新模型参数,使损失函数最小化。
- Adam优化器:结合了动量法和自适应学习率,适用于大多数神经网络模型。
4. 声音合成与调整
在模型训练完成后,可以通过以下步骤进行声音合成:
- 输入:将虚拟猫咪的参数(如情绪、动作等)输入到训练好的模型中。
- 输出:模型根据输入参数,生成相应的喵喵叫声。
- 调整:根据实际情况,对生成的声音进行调整,如音调、音色、音长等。
5. 应用场景
虚拟猫咪喵喵叫声技术可以应用于以下场景:
- 虚拟宠物:为用户提供一个可以互动的虚拟宠物,满足用户养宠物的需求。
- 游戏开发:为游戏角色添加喵喵叫声,增强游戏体验。
- 智能家居:通过识别喵喵叫声,实现智能家居设备与猫咪的互动。
总结
通过以上步骤,我们可以让虚拟猫咪学会发出真实的喵喵叫。这项技术不仅丰富了虚拟宠物市场,还为人工智能领域的发展提供了新的思路。随着技术的不断进步,相信未来会有更多精彩的虚拟猫咪出现。
